PM 'deeply touched' by KSA's warm welcome
Riyadh Deputy Governor Mohammed bin Abdulrahman bin Abdulaziz sees off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if at Riyadh airport, from where the premier departed for London. Photo: PPI
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if on Thursday said that he was "deeply touched" by the heart-warming welcome, accorded to him by Saudi Crown Prince and Prime Minister Mohammed bin Salman on his visit to Riyadh.
"Deeply touched by the heart-warming welcome, accorded to me by my dear brother HRH Prince Mohammed bin Salman, Crown Prince and Prime Minister of Saudi Arabia, on my visit to Riyadh," the prime minister wrote on his X timeline.
He said that from the unprecedented escort provided to his aircraft by the Royal Saudi Air Force jets to the smartly turned out guard of the Saudi Armed Forces, the welcome reception spoke volumes about the abiding love and mutual respect between Pakistan and Saudi Arabia.
The prime minister said that his "most cordial" talks with the Crown Prince covered a wide range of issues, reviewing regional challenges and enhancing bilateral cooperation, deeply admiring the Saudi leader's vision and leadership that he provided to the Muslim world.
He said that he greatly valued the Crown Prince's consistent support and his keen interest in expanding Saudi investments and trade ties.
